发明名称 |
Process for producing propylene oxide |
摘要 |
A process for producing propylene oxide comprising reacting propene with hydrogen peroxide in the presence of a catalyst to give a mixture (G1) comprising propylene oxide, unreacted propene, and oxygen; separating propylene oxide from mixture (G1) to give a mixture (GII) comprising propene and oxygen; and adding hydrogen to mixture (GII) and reducing the oxygen comprised in mixture (GII) at least partially by reaction with hydrogen in the presence of a catalyst comprising copper in elemental and/or oxidic form on a support, wherein copper is present on the support in an amount of 30 to 80 wt.-% based on the whole catalyst and calculated as CuO. |

主权项 |
1. A process for producing propylene oxide, comprising
(I) reacting propene with hydrogen peroxide in the presence of a zeolite as a first catalyst to obtain a mixture GI comprising propylene oxide, unreacted propene, and oxygen; (II) separating propylene oxide from the mixture GI to obtain a mixture GII comprising propene and oxygen; (III) adding hydrogen to the mixture GII and reducing the oxygen of mixture GII at least partially by reaction with hydrogen in the presence of a second catalyst comprising copper in elemental form, oxidic form, or both forms, on a support, wherein the copper is present on the support in an amount of 30 to 80 wt. % based on a total catalyst weight and calculated as CuO, to obtain a mixture GIII. |
